Business Systems Analysis Manager manages a team of analysts responsible for the analysis of new business system development and existing system improvement. Allocates analysis team resources and monitors deliverables to ensure client needs are met successfully and in a timely fashion. Being a Business Systems Analysis Manager builds test plans and data. Coordinates with other teams to identify and implement new systems to support business function at effective cost. Additionally, Business Systems Analysis Manager requ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a head of a unit/department. The Business Systems Analysis Manager man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. Extensive knowledge of department processes. To be a Business Systems Analysis Manager typ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 to 3 years supervisory experience may be required. The Assurance Finance team is seeking a Senior Business Analysis Manager (SBAM) to join the Financial Planning & Analysis (FP&A) team. This person thrives in a fast-paced, analytical, and collaborative environment, supporting an innovative and rapidly growing company. The SBAM will report to the Director of FP&A and will play an important role for the company in supporting our businesses by providing thoughtful financial analysis and strategic insights to influence key decisions to maximize profitability and growth. In addition, they will drive the multi-year business planning & forecast process, preparation of C suite-level performance reporting, as well as build business cases for ad hoc strategic projects and analyses to help the business achieve growth objectives.
In this role, the successful candidate will gain an understanding of the business model, key drivers of financial performance, and customer value proposition of our business, all while helping drive operational and financial efficiencies with data driven analysis and insights. The successful candidate will partner effectively across various functional groups including Data Science, Marketing, Product, and Sales Distribution to influence and steer the business to maximize value accretive decisions.
